Entrenue Exclusively Distributing Fun Factory's G5 ‘DER Vibrator’ Line

PHOENIX — Entrenue announced today that it has been named exclusive U.S. distributor of Fun Factory's G5: DER Vibrator line of flexible silicone vibrators.

The new series includes upgrades of the Patchy Paul and Tiger vibrators, which now boast 50 percent more power and 50 percent more flexibility than their previous designs. The company said the FlexiFUN technology is one of the latest innovations to come from the German manufacturer and is anticipated to transform the user experience in a whole new way.

These new G5 vibes features a unique 100 percent silicone core and does away with the traditional hard plastic interior of most high-end silicone vibrators, allowing them to bend and flex with the user’s body. This flexible interior allows for powerful vibration transference that feel as powerful at the tip as they do at the base. It also delivers a pleasant deep rumbling sensation that won’t desensitize in the way that most high-pitch vibration can cause.

The products also are equipped with a new intuitive button interface with a simple on/off button and travel lock — new features added following user feedback requesting an updated function control. The vibes are paired with ergonomic handles for easy positioning and battery level indicators.

“Fun Factory remains a consistent innovator in our industry and it was a genius move to update their two top-selling shapes with more power and flexible cores,” Entrenue president Joe Casella said.

He added, “The new G5 vibes bend and move along with their users and we’re incredibly impressed by how powerful they feel. It’s always a pleasure to see what new styles, designs and functionalities Fun Factory comes up with, and we’re confident that the new G5 DER Vibrator series will set a new standard for what customers expect from quality adult pleasure products.”

The G5 series is made of 100 percent medical grade silicone and designed and manufactured in Germany. G-spot-friendly Patchy Paul is available in neon orange, candy rose and green. The ribbed, anal-friendly Tiger is available in violet, India red and petrol blue.
